#723805 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#723805 is composed of 44.7% red, 22%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.9% magenta, 95.6%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 28.1 degrees, a saturation of 91.6% and a lightness of 23.3%. #723805 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4700a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#723805 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#723805 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#723805 has RGB values of R:114, G:56,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.96,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7485445.

Shades and Tints of #723805
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fef5ed is the lightest one.

Tones of #723805
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#403b37 is the less saturated color, while #773800 is the most saturated one.
